Output 90fcf931512cdbbefe6b0a55ce8d1fbeea062b2e8220516765aac66723309e7c:0

value
493739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8674b80adcb77948ed4da4e100c099ff6faf75d7 OP_EQUAL
address
3DwxJ2CUfemhFXGhL7nRo4RnHnwfr8vG3r
transaction
90fcf931512cdbbefe6b0a55ce8d1fbeea062b2e8220516765aac66723309e7c
confirmations
137956
spent
true